Transaction 21720c3cbe86b639315428a8aec6f0af8570f7feda52ecdbd232e209b680bde9

6 Input
2 Outputs
  • 21720c3cbe86b639315428a8aec6f0af8570f7feda52ecdbd232e209b680bde9:0
  • value  104000000
    address  1HDMCpkc8gicSnkem2XWDzFTZ86VFC8A93
  • 21720c3cbe86b639315428a8aec6f0af8570f7feda52ecdbd232e209b680bde9:1
  • value  136349951
    address  1LoDJdKo79VWCCckAwaGhauthQYnbEVzeC